Добро пожаловать!

Войдите или зарегистрируйтесь сейчас!

Войти

YCServer - альтернатива GSM модемам

Тема в разделе "GNSS-измерения", создана пользователем Илья Вялков, 25 апр 2020.

  1. Илья Вялков

    Форумчанин

    Регистрация:
    1 июл 2013
    Сообщения:
    104
    Симпатии:
    62
    Адрес:
    Кипр
    Привет
    Хочу рассказать о своем приложении для андроида, которое называется YCServer. Оно предназначено для установления RTK соединения между GPS приемниками. YCServer.png
    Как оно работает?
    1. Устанавливаете приложение на 2 телефона
    2. Подключаете первый телефон к базе по bluetooth
    3. Настраиваете базу на передачу поправок в bluetooth соединение
    4. Запускаем YCServer и создаем новый источник (Source) c типом bluetooth
    5. Создаем новый приемник с типом Cloud и генерируем код.
    6. На домашнем экране назначаем источник (bluetooth) и приемник (cloud)
    7. Стартуем передачу поправок кнопкой плей с домашнего экрана.
    8. Подключаем второй телефон по bluetooth к к роверу
    9. Настраиваем ровер на прием поправок по bluetooth
    10. Запускаем YCServer на втором телефоне
    11. Создаем источник с типом cloud и кодом созданным на первом телефоне
    12. Создаем приемник с типом bluetooth
    13. На домашнем экране выбираем источник и приемник
    14. Нажимаем кнопку плей.

    Какие преимущества по сравнению с GSM модемами?
    1. Не нужны специальные тарифы.
    2. Можно подключить множество роверов.

    Приложение еще в разработке, но по моим тестам работает довольно стабильно. На время разработки и тестирования, оно будет бесплатным. Буду благодарен за критику и предложения по улучшению работы.
     
    #1
    Qvinto и igor kruchkovskiy нравится это.
  2. Afrika

    Форумчанин

    Регистрация:
    11 янв 2012
    Сообщения:
    4.868
    Симпатии:
    10.602
    Адрес:
    Kиев
    Ну так ждемс... тестовое ПО и подробную инструкцию, после практического применения и будут вопросы и предложения!
     
    #2
  3. Илья Вялков

    Форумчанин

    Регистрация:
    1 июл 2013
    Сообщения:
    104
    Симпатии:
    62
    Адрес:
    Кипр
    https://play.google.com/store/apps/details?id=com.youcors.ycserver&hl=en
    Устанавливайте на здоровье
     
    #3
    Grandpa нравится это.
  4. lickantroll

    Форумчанин

    Регистрация:
    30 июн 2014
    Сообщения:
    186
    Симпатии:
    74
    Адрес:
    Костромская область
    На моем redmi 4x пишет, что не поддерживает.
    ПС: на контроллер его можно поставить?
    Канал использует gprs, или реально GSM?
     
    #4
  5. Илья Вялков

    Форумчанин

    Регистрация:
    1 июл 2013
    Сообщения:
    104
    Симпатии:
    62
    Адрес:
    Кипр
    Минимальная версия андроид 8. На самом деле будет использоваться текущие интернет соединение телефона. Все от 2g до wi-fi должно показывать приемлимые результаты.
     
    #5
  6. AdrasMan

    Форумчанин

    Регистрация:
    4 дек 2013
    Сообщения:
    965
    Симпатии:
    871
    Адрес:
    город Воинской Славы Белгород
    Илья Вялков, если я приколхозю BlueTooth к Trimble-4600LS, ваша программа поймёт это старьё? И как настраивать контроллер TSC-1?
     
    #6
  7. Илья Вялков

    Форумчанин

    Регистрация:
    1 июл 2013
    Сообщения:
    104
    Симпатии:
    62
    Адрес:
    Кипр
    Программе без разницы старье, не старье. Если по BT будут приходить данные, программа это перешлет. Там еще будет возможность подключаться кабелем через переходник serial -> usb, но я пока это еще не допилил.

    К сожалению у меня нет оборудование, чтобы протестировать работу с контроллерами. Сейчас у меня только Reach RS без всего. Но если вы найдете возможность, разобраться и протестировать на своем оборудовании и написать инструкцию. Я вам оплачу эту работу. Напишите в личку если вам это интересно.
     
    #7
  8. lickantroll

    Форумчанин

    Регистрация:
    30 июн 2014
    Сообщения:
    186
    Симпатии:
    74
    Адрес:
    Костромская область
    хотелось бы попробовать, но на eft h2 стоит 4 андроид, тоже не взлетит...
     
    #8
    igor kruchkovskiy нравится это.
  9. Илья Вялков

    Форумчанин

    Регистрация:
    1 июл 2013
    Сообщения:
    104
    Симпатии:
    62
    Адрес:
    Кипр
    Я посмотрю возможно ли будет снизить требования к версии андроида. Я почему то думал, что все уже давно на 8.0 Oreo по крайней мере.
     
    #9
  10. lickantroll

    Форумчанин

    Регистрация:
    30 июн 2014
    Сообщения:
    186
    Симпатии:
    74
    Адрес:
    Костромская область
    аудитория есть уже, больше 500 скачиваний, значит и отзывы пойдут.
    Данные с базового телефона идут напрямую на роверный, или через сервер?
    пс : простите, картинку не разглядывал, вижу ответ
     
    #10
  11. ak_evg

    ak_evg Супермодератор
    Команда форума Форумчанин

    Регистрация:
    21 янв 2009
    Сообщения:
    11.269
    Симпатии:
    9.108
    Адрес:
    РашаФедераша
    вообще то такой механизм передачи данных давно реализован у компаний-владельцев базовых станций. База передает поправки на спецпорт сервера, ровер с этого порта получает поправки. Бесплатно и не требуется подписка на доступ к БС.
     
    #11
  12. Сер-гео

    Форумчанин

    Регистрация:
    7 авг 2010
    Сообщения:
    3.945
    Симпатии:
    1.505
    ak_evg, механизм то реализован, но например ту же сокия грх2 поддерживает только белый ip и все да и другие старые приемники вряд ли имеют такую возможность, так что смысл наверно есть, я кстати сегодня законектил древнющий промарк 100 по блютузу чтобы получал интернет со смартфона с андроидом 10, не в этой проге ну не суть.
     
    #12
  13. AdrasMan

    Форумчанин

    Регистрация:
    4 дек 2013
    Сообщения:
    965
    Симпатии:
    871
    Адрес:
    город Воинской Славы Белгород
    Если это будет работать, я сам вам заплачу за ум и труд. Но, для этого мне нужно заказать у одного форумчанина блютуз-адаптеры, а потом окажется что это только мечты....
    Ла и скорее всего не выйдет у меня моё желание. Вспомнилось (но надо еще раз уточнить), что 4600-й не умеет передавать поправки, а только принимает. Так что скорее всего зря я задал свой вопрос выше.
     
    #13
  14. Land Surveyor 16

    Форумчанин

    Регистрация:
    28 мар 2012
    Сообщения:
    196
    Симпатии:
    38
    хотя бы до или от 7.
     
    #14
  15. igor kruchkovskiy

    Форумчанин

    Регистрация:
    10 июн 2012
    Сообщения:
    3.417
    Симпатии:
    1.824
    Адрес:
    Астрахань
    Сбылась мечта идиота:)
    --- Сообщения объединены, 26 апр 2020, Оригинальное время сообщения: 26 апр 2020 ---
    Вам на базовую нужен другой приемник например 4700 или 4800.Тысяч за 30.Только не знаю могут ли они формат RTMC-104
     
    #15
  16. AdrasMan

    Форумчанин

    Регистрация:
    4 дек 2013
    Сообщения:
    965
    Симпатии:
    871
    Адрес:
    город Воинской Славы Белгород
    Оффтоп

    Да, я это уже давно понял. И решил насовсем отказаться от этой затеи со старьём. У них еще к тому же неправильная дата GPS-недели, фиг знает, правильно ли будут координаты обсчитываться он-лайн. Для статики и кинематики мы-то конвертируем файлы с помощью всяких прилад.
     
    #16
  17. igor kruchkovskiy

    Форумчанин

    Регистрация:
    10 июн 2012
    Сообщения:
    3.417
    Симпатии:
    1.824
    Адрес:
    Астрахань
    С этим кажись нет проблем.
     
    #17
  18. igor kruchkovskiy

    Форумчанин

    Регистрация:
    10 июн 2012
    Сообщения:
    3.417
    Симпатии:
    1.824
    Адрес:
    Астрахань
    Когда ведешь запись в контроллер, нет проблем с датой.
     
    #18
  19. AdrasMan

    Форумчанин

    Регистрация:
    4 дек 2013
    Сообщения:
    965
    Симпатии:
    871
    Адрес:
    город Воинской Славы Белгород
    Оффтоп

    Не согласен. В моём TSC-1 дата автоматически становится такой, какую ей присваивает приемник. У 4600-х сейчас 2000 год.
    Пробовал в контроллере назначать нужную дату, но при подключении к приемнику дата сбивается.
     
    #19
  20. Палыч

    Форумчанин

    Регистрация:
    16 июл 2007
    Сообщения:
    2.332
    Симпатии:
    176
    Адрес:
    Беларусь
    Илья Вялков, Приветствую. Если не затруднит, можете добавить к инструкции первого поста ещё и картинки настройки любых базы и ровера. Так сказать для наглядности
     
    #20

Поделиться этой страницей

  1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ie.
    Скрыть объявление